Issued to mark the 150th anniversary of CEC Bank, Romania's oldest continuously operating savings institution, founded in 1864 under Alexandru Ioan Cuza as the Casa de Depuneri și Consemnațiuni. The bank survived two world wars, forced nationalization under communist rule, and multiple post-1989 restructuring attempts — a continuity rare among Eastern European financial institutions of its age.
